Passeggiata di Viareggio
Viareggio’s promenade with hotels, shops, bars and restaurants lies between the last row of buildings and the blue waters of the Mediterranean.

Pineta di Ponente
Just steps away from the beach, take a break from the bustle of Viareggio in its pine forest. Enjoy a relaxing stroll, a scenic bike ride, or go camping.

Villa Puccini
Experience the intimate atmosphere of the lakeside home where one of Italy’s great composers produced many of his greatest works.

Villa Paolina
Visit the historic summer residence of Paolina Borghese Bonaparte, the sister of Napoleon. The building now hosts a number of museums and rotating exhibitions.

Statue of Burlamacco
No visit to Viareggio is complete without seeing the city’s clown statue. Stroll along the waterfront with this colorful character watching over you.
